Searches leading to this page

Hotel in Shastri Chowk, Ranchi Hotel in Ranchi in Shastri Chowk, Ranchi in Shastri Chowk, Ranchi Oyo 29988 Hotel Chabi Plaza, Shastri Chowk Oyo 29988 Hotel Chabi Plaza, Shastri Chowk Deals Oyo 29988 Hotel Chabi Plaza, Shastri Chowk, Ranchi
"nx_t": "June 22, 2024, 11:27 a.m.","as_t": ""